Sheer Pastels with a Clean Gloss
Light pastel shades paired with a glossy finish create a fresh, healthy appearance. The transparency allows the natural nail to show through, keeping the look soft and understated.

Warm Neutrals with Seasonal Lightness
Warm beige, soft peach, and gentle cream tones feel airy and balanced. These shades pair well with spring wardrobes and maintain a polished look without drawing too much attention.

Rounded Shapes with Soft Color Flow
Rounded nail shapes feel natural and comfortable. When combined with smooth, flowing color application, they enhance the nail’s natural structure and wear well over time.

Floral Hints with Minimal Detail
Instead of bold floral art, subtle references—like a single petal shape or fine line—offer a seasonal nod while keeping the manicure refined and wearable.

Spring Nails in Muted Blush Tones
Blush shades bring warmth and freshness at the same time. Muted versions avoid looking overly sweet, making them suitable for both casual and professional settings.

Light Color Blocking with Gentle Contrast
Using two soft shades on the same nail adds interest without overpowering the look. Gentle contrast keeps the design calm and visually balanced.

Satin Finishes for Soft Dimension
A satin finish provides a modern alternative to high shine. It diffuses light slightly, giving the manicure depth while maintaining a smooth, clean appearance.

Spring Nails Styled with Subtle Line Work
Fine lines—placed carefully—add structure and artistic interest. The key is spacing, allowing each line to feel intentional rather than decorative.

Transparent Layers with Fresh Accents
Layering sheer polish with light accents creates depth without heaviness. This approach feels breathable and aligns well with seasonal styling.

Balanced Length Focused on Comfort
Medium to short lengths paired with soft shades enhance practicality. This balance ensures the manicure remains durable, neat, and easy to maintain.

Nail Care That Supports Seasonal Looks
Hydration becomes especially important as temperatures rise. Regular cuticle care and lightweight oils keep nails looking healthy and smooth.
A strengthening base coat improves polish longevity and protects the nail surface, especially when opting for sheer or light shades.
Finish Matters More Than Design
In spring, finish often defines the look more than decoration. Glossy, satin, or soft matte textures can completely change how a color appears.
Choosing the right finish ensures the manicure looks intentional and polished rather than flat.
